半导体存储器详解:从ROM到SRAM
需积分: 23 69 浏览量
更新于2024-08-22
收藏 2.24MB PPT 举报
"半导体存储器,包括只读存储器(ROM)和随机存取存储器(RAM),其中RAM又分为静态RAM(SRAM)和动态RAM(DRAM)。本文主要介绍了这两种存储器的基本结构和工作原理,以及它们在微机系统中的应用。"
半导体存储器是计算机系统中的关键组成部分,主要负责暂时存储程序和数据。它被分为两类:只读存储器(ROM)和随机存取存储器(RAM)。ROM是一种非易失性存储器,即使断电,其存储的数据也不会丢失。ROM通常用于存储固定的系统程序和配置信息。其中,掩膜式ROM是一种常见的ROM类型,其内容在制造过程中设定并永久保存。
掩膜式ROM的工作原理基于一个简单的译码结构,通过一组地址线来选择存储单元。当特定的地址线被激活时,相应的字线和位线会导通或截止,从而读出预设的二进制数据。例如,4×4位的MOS管结构电路,通过字线和位线的组合可以访问16个存储单元,每个单元可以存储一个比特的信息。掩膜式ROM的内容在制造时已经烧录,无法在系统运行时修改。
RAM则主要用于临时存储程序执行时的数据,分为静态RAM和动态RAM。SRAM的读写速度较快,因为它不需要持续刷新,但功耗相对较高且集成度较低。SRAM的基本结构由多个存储单元组成,每个单元通常由6个晶体管构成,保持稳定的状态“0”或“1”。在读操作中,行地址和列地址译码器共同确定要访问的单元,然后通过数据线读取或写入信息。而在写操作中,写控制信号使得数据能够被写入存储单元。
相比之下,DRAM的结构更为复杂,但能实现更高的集成度,因此常用于大容量内存。DRAM需要定期刷新以保持数据,因为它的存储单元依靠电容器的电荷保持信息,电荷会随着时间逐渐泄漏。DRAM的访问过程与SRAM类似,但需要额外的刷新机制。
在微机系统中,存储器与CPU的连接至关重要。CPU通过地址总线、数据总线和控制总线与存储器进行通信。虚拟存储器技术则进一步扩展了可用的内存空间,通过将部分内存映射到硬盘上,使得有限的物理内存可以模拟出更大的逻辑内存。
半导体存储器是计算机系统的核心组件,理解其基本结构和工作原理对于深入学习计算机系统和硬件设计至关重要。不同的存储器类型根据其特性和应用场景各有优势,满足了计算机在数据存储和处理上的多样化需求。
2022-07-07 上传
2021-09-19 上传
2022-07-05 上传
点击了解资源详情
2021-09-17 上传
2022-06-30 上传
2022-06-09 上传
点击了解资源详情
点击了解资源详情
八亿中产
- 粉丝: 27
- 资源: 2万+
最新资源
- NIST REFPROP问题反馈与解决方案存储库
- 掌握LeetCode习题的系统开源答案
- ctop:实现汉字按首字母拼音分类排序的PHP工具
- 微信小程序课程学习——投资融资类产品说明
- Matlab犯罪模拟器开发:探索《当蛮力失败》犯罪惩罚模型
- Java网上招聘系统实战项目源码及部署教程
- OneSky APIPHP5库:PHP5.1及以上版本的API集成
- 实时监控MySQL导入进度的bash脚本技巧
- 使用MATLAB开发交流电压脉冲生成控制系统
- ESP32安全OTA更新:原生API与WebSocket加密传输
- Sonic-Sharp: 基于《刺猬索尼克》的开源C#游戏引擎
- Java文章发布系统源码及部署教程
- CQUPT Python课程代码资源完整分享
- 易语言实现获取目录尺寸的Scripting.FileSystemObject对象方法
- Excel宾果卡生成器:自定义和打印多张卡片
- 使用HALCON实现图像二维码自动读取与解码